Output ec2e3ec763c14c5074f7f11174b2b201a96c902bfc6d6f5a11280f5ee7e21955:42

value
11951519872
script pubkey
OP_0 OP_PUSHBYTES_32 39d51ea27f39d50b70b854b44f18596727e3830aac19fd4349cc539f283a4ad4
address
bc1q8823agnl882sku9c2j6y7xzevun78qc24svl6s6fe3fe72p6ft2qc0aaw0
transaction
ec2e3ec763c14c5074f7f11174b2b201a96c902bfc6d6f5a11280f5ee7e21955
confirmations
77988
spent
true